University Transit Centre is a light rail station operated by Edmonton Transit Service in Edmonton, AB.
It is located on 89 Avenue and 112 Street, in the centre of the University of Alberta campus.
The LRT station platform is 8.19m in width and 123.0m long.
History
University LRT Station opened on August 23, 1992, following completion of the Dudley B. Menzies Bridge across the North Saskatchewan River. It was the southern terminus of what is now known as the Capital Line, until Health Sciences/Jubilee opened in 2006.
